When to contact Square
Unusual behavior of an electrical device may be the first sign of a technical malfunction. It's not necessary to wait until the equipment stops working completely.
Verification may be required if:
- the device switches off periodically;
- there were interruptions when turning on;
- the buttons work erratically;
- the device does not respond to control;
- the cable or connector is damaged;
- unusual sounds appeared;
- the body heats up noticeably;
- the device's operation has become unstable;
- some functions stopped working;
- there are problems with the power connection;
- The equipment has not undergone maintenance for a long time.
Timely diagnostics allow you to determine the condition of the device and understand what work is necessary in a particular situation.
